The Regional Benefits Leader will lead the North America strategy, design, implementation and day to day administration of US group health and welfare programs as well as Defined Benefit and Defined Contribution (401K) plans.

Your key responsibilities
• Strategy and administration of the Defined Contribution and Defined Benefit programs (401 (k) and pension) 
• Benefits vendor and consultant selection and relationship management

• Ensure compliance with all legal requirements of various employee benefits programs such as workers compensation, and FMLA. 

• Coordinates preparation and filling of required reports, ie ERISA, 5500s, Summary Plan Descriptions 

• Manages annual benefits open enrollment process

• Participates in merger and acquisition due diligence as required and leads benefit integration for any future acquisitions.
• Provides support with reductions in force by coordinating production of severance letters and benefits upon termination notices

You bring
• Bachelor's degree in Human Resources, Business Administration, or a related field. 

• At least 8 years of experience in HR with emphasis on Benefit Strategy and Administration;  Preferred:  CEBS accreditation      
• Excellent understanding of benefits design, benchmarking, and market analysis.
• Strong knowledge of labor laws and regulations related to benefits 

• Strong analytical, problem-solving and verbal and written communication skills
•  Ability to take complex concepts and processes and make them simple

About dsm-firmenich

As innovators in nutrition, health, and beauty, dsm-firmenich reinvents, manufactures, and combines vital nutrients, flavors, and fragrances for the world’s growing population to thrive. With our comprehensive range of solutions, with natural and renewable ingredients and renowned science and technology capabilities, we work to create what is essential for life, desirable for consumers, and more sustainable for the planet. dsm-firmenich is a Swiss-Dutch company, listed on the Euronext Amsterdam, with operations in almost 60 countries and revenues of more than €12 billion. With a diverse, worldwide team of nearly 30,000 employees, we bring progress to life™ every day, everywhere, for billions of people.
